Description

In this role, you will work closely with Will Kratt, PE, PTOE, Transportation Business Unit Leader, and Barrett Hubbard, PE, PTOE, Transportation Engineer to lead traffic engineering projects to serve state departments of transportation, city, and private sector clients. This includes evaluating travel demand management and how traffic challenges may be manageable through actions such as thoughtfully planned land use strategies.

Key Responsibilities
  • Collect traffic data, perform intersection evaluations, complete traffic and corridor studies, and conduct analyses using simulation and modeling software
  • Lead projects in traffic related design including traffic signal and roundabout plans, roadway lighting plans, signing and striping plans, construction staging and traffic control plans
  • Prepare preliminary and final designs and develop construction plans, specifications, and cost estimates
  • Build and strengthen client relationships by actively listening and understanding their goals, priorities, and expectations
  • Act as a technical resource within the organization, providing expertise and guidance on transportation projects
